Features

  • 0.92 Inch Handle

  • 2.55 Inch XL Barrel Diameter

  • Approximate -2 to -3 Length to Weight Ratio

  • Birch Wood

  • Cherry Color Finish

Price is important to players, because one thing you can be certain of is that wood bats are eventually going to break. It is not a matter of if, but rather when. It may be on your first at bat or after more than 500 at bats. You just never know; which is precisely why hard wood bats have no warranty. Hey, just received my bat and am excited to try out this well balanced huge barrel bat. I am concerned about the slope of grain. With the yellow birch, am I hitting with the grain or on the face of grain? My label is printed with the grain. I am concerned it might be printed wrong. Bizzle
According to MLB regulations, the logo should be placed along the edge of the grain and you should be hitting on the face grain.

About the Brand

D-BAT offers Franchise Training Facilities plus a full line of products including Wood bats, Gloves, Batting Gloves and Baseball and Softball Accessories…and more!

Their main goal was to provide a quality teaching environment with professional instruction to enhance the baseball and softball experience for players at all levels and help them reach their goals.

In setting forth on the journey to accomplish this vision, D-BAT opened its original location in a small facility in North Dallas with 6 employees – D-BAT believed that the best way to teach the game was by getting into the details of baseball and softball with each and every player and instructing them as individuals. D-BAT has as a core belief that every player plays a different game and should be taught to maximize his or her talents to suit his or her game. We also wanted to create a new type of baseball academy where there are multiple ways for a player to improve beyond the typical baseball training facility. D-BAT Academies feature an exceptionally well-lit, indoor climate-controlled facility, with an environment that invites parents to be a part of their ballplayer’s development along with a top-notch pro shop to provide all your equipment needs.

D-BAT began franchising operations in 2008 and today is the largest network of training facilities in the country.
